The original Flappy Bird, created by Vietnamese developer Dong Nguyen, took the world by storm in 2013-2014 with its deceptively simple yet incredibly challenging gameplay. After its removal from app stores, a void was left in the hearts of millions of gamers. Today, thanks to HTML5 technology and advanced browser capabilities, you can experience the exact same gameplay without the hassle of APK downloads or questionable third-party app stores.

Is the browser version of Flappy Bird the same as the original?

Yes, the core gameplay is identical. Modern HTML5 implementations replicate the original physics, visuals, and difficulty with near-perfect accuracy. The main difference is the lack of need for installation—you're playing instantly in your browser.

Does playing in a browser affect performance or input lag?

On modern devices with updated browsers, performance is excellent. Chrome, Firefox, and Safari all handle HTML5 games efficiently. Input lag is typically under 20ms, which is comparable to or better than many mobile apps.

Can I save my high scores when playing without download?

Most browser implementations use local storage to save your high scores. As long as you're using the same browser on the same device, your scores will persist between sessions. Some advanced versions even offer cloud saving with account creation.

Is playing Flappy Bird in a browser safe?

Playing on reputable sites like ours is completely safe. We recommend avoiding suspicious sites that require unnecessary permissions or show excessive ads. Stick to established gaming portals for the best experience.

Do I need an internet connection to play after loading the game?

For the initial load, yes. However, many browser implementations support offline play once loaded, thanks to HTML5 caching. This means you can play Flappy Bird on flights or areas with poor connectivity after initially loading the game.

What's the advantage of browser play over app downloads?

No storage space used, no permissions required, no updates needed, and instant access across all your devices. Plus, you avoid the security risks associated with third-party APK downloads from unverified sources.
